Hi thank you for the effort which you made to make COLT to work with Node, it is very nice now. There is just one small issue - top level code doesn't autocomplete (in nodejs demo I don't get completions for http module). See a gif (you can ignore second part of the gif, I was just experimenting), the issue is at the very beginning of it:

We have seen this bug few times but so far can't pinpoint the exact cause. Something sometimes stops node from sending colt these data, but we can't determine what so far.
